The wholesale jaggery market remained flat in the national capital on Saturday as prices continued to move in a tight range on lack of buying support and settled around previous levels.
Marketmen said lack of worthwhile buying activity mainly kept gur prices unaltered.
The following are today’s quotations per quintal: Gur chakku Rs 2,850-2,900, pedi Rs 2,800-2,850, dhayya Rs 3,000-3,100 and shakkar Rs 3,100-3,200.
Muzaffarnagar: Rasket Rs 2,400-2,450, chakku Rs 2,700-2,800 and khurpa 2,500-2,550.
Muradnagar: Pedi 2,600-2,650 and dhayya 2,550-2600.
